## Parity gap: Lumewire SDK (Kotlin vs. Swift)

Symptom: plugin hooks registered via onStreamOpen fire in the Kotlin SDK but not Swift.

Cause: Swift SDK 3.2 lags one minor release; hook dispatch lands in 3.3.

Fix: pin Kotlin to 4.1 or wait for Swift 3.3. Do not polyfill dispatch yourself—it breaks replay ordering.

To verify against the parity test harness, call the /parity/check endpoint using the token below.

login token, yajeg-fawif: eyJhbGciOiJIUzI1NiIsInR5cCI6IkpXVCJ9.eyJzdWIiOiIEdPQYnZXaZIn0.HSRTnYZBx0Qc

// Update channel for Larkspur field sensors. Do NOT point this
// at the staging endpoint — devices cache the channel URL in
// fuse-backed config and a bad value bricks OTA until a bench
// reflash. Channel names must match the manifest signer's
// allowlist exactly; typos fail silently. Change only via the
// release checklist, never a hotfix. Last verified rollout
// emitted the trace token below.

session token of kahog-bahif = htk9_f63daec35

## Deployment

Greenloop's drift-compensation module must be deployed alongside the controller, never separately, because calibration offsets are loaded at boot and shared via local socket. Reviewers should confirm the humidity sensor recalibration interval matches the hardware batch in use. The deployment ships with the following configuration.

config for tajep-bajof:
[fendor]
host = fendor.zarqellabs.test
user = fendor_svc
database = fendor_prod